The Justice in Policing Act would ban chokeholds and make it easier to prosecute officers for misconduct while also addressing racial profiling.
US Democrats in Congress have proposed sweeping legislation to reform American police, two weeks after George Floyd's death in custody in Minneapolis led to nationwide protests.It prohibits chokeholds and racial profiling while strengthening civil rightsThe 134-page bill, called the Justice in Policing Act of 2020, would make it easier to prosecute officers for misconduct while banning chokeholds and addressing racism.
However, the bill would need to be passed by Republicans, who control the US Senate and support President Donald Trump.Mr Trump was quick to comment on Twitter about the bill, building on his law-and-order platform by accusing his "radical" rivals of trying to abolish the police. As she shared details, Ms Pelosi read the names of black men and women who had been killed by police in recent years.
The campaign of Democratic presidential candidate Joe Biden said it did not support defunding police, a sign thatis uneasy about an idea that could be politically damaging with independent voters.
